Technical Specifications and File Utility

From a technical standpoint, the value of a graphic design asset lies in its file formats. As a publisher, I need files that scale without losing quality and files that are web-ready. The package for The Cure for Anything is Salt Water Swea is comprehensive. It is a digital download only, meaning there is no physical shipping wait time, which is ideal for last-minute content creation.

The inclusion of an SVG file is particularly noteworthy for web designers. SVGs are vector-based, meaning they remain crisp on retina displays and mobile screens, unlike raster images that can pixelate. For Cricut users or those creating physical merchandise to sell alongside their blog, the SVG and DXF files are essential. The EPS vector file allows for infinite scaling in professional design software like Adobe Illustrator, ensuring that if you decide to print this on a large banner for a conference or pop-up shop, the edges remain sharp. Finally, the PNG file with a transparent background at 300 DPI is the workhorse for most blog graphics, allowing you to layer the text over photos without a clumsy white box surrounding it.

Strategic Placement and Visual Hierarchy

Where should you place this asset? It works best in areas where you want to evoke emotion rather than convey dense data. Hero images, article thumbnails, and category visuals are prime real estate. It acts as an editorial accent that breaks up text-heavy layouts. However, caution is required. On small mobile thumbnails, intricate details can get lost. Always test how the graphic looks at a reduced size. If the typography becomes illegible, consider using a simplified version or increasing the contrast.

Avoid using this on busy backgrounds. The strength of this design is its clarity. Placing it over a cluttered photo or a patterned background destroys the visual hierarchy. Instead, use it on solid colors, soft gradients, or photos with significant negative space. This ensures that the message—"The Cure for Anything is Salt Water"—remains the focal point.

Practical Publisher Notes for Best Results

Before deploying this asset across your monetized websites or affiliate pages, follow these practical steps to ensure professional results:

  1. Test Across Devices: Preview the graphic on desktop, tablet, and mobile. Ensure the text is readable on smaller screens.
  2. Check Contrast and Readability: If placing over an image, use a semi-transparent overlay to ensure the text pops. Test it in black and white to see if the contrast holds up without color reliance.
  3. Font Pairing: Since this graphic likely features a distinct typeface, pair it with complementary fonts in your body text. It sits well beside clean sans serif fonts for a modern look, or elegant script fonts for a more decorative, feminine feel. Avoid pairing it with other display fonts that compete for attention.
  4. Web Performance: Even though the source files are high quality, always compress your images for web use. Large file sizes slow down page load times, which negatively impacts SEO and user experience. Use tools to optimize the PNG or convert the SVG for direct code embedding.
  5. Licensing Verification: Always confirm the commercial license terms. If you are using this on an affiliate marketing site or selling a digital guide, ensure the license covers commercial design use. Most assets from the creative marketplace allow this, but due diligence protects your business.
